Volleyball Falls In Five Sets At NYIT
UB Now 12-4 Overall And 5-2 In Conference Play
Old Westbury, N.Y.-The University of Bridgeport women's volleyball team dropped a five-set East Coast Conference tilt to the host NYIT Bears on Long Island on Tuesday night by a score of 25-22, 19-25, 22-25, 25-16, 14-16. The Bears scored the final eight points of the match to overcome a 14-8 deficit in the deciding fifth set. UB is now 12-4 overall and 5-2 in conference play. NYIT raises its overall mark to 14-6, and its ECC record to 7-2.
Senior Fernanda Costa (Rio de Janeiro, Brazil) led a balance offensive attack for the Purple Knights with 21 kills, and she also had 15 digs. Freshman Biljana Savic (Novi Sad, Serbia) chipped in 16 kills and 14 digs.
Also reaching double-figure kills for Bridgeport were freshman Larissa Oliviera (Belo Horizonte, Brazil) with 11 and junior Sabrina Simas (Blumenau, Brazil) with 10. Oliviera also had five blocks on the night (one solo and four assists).
Senior setter Tamara Leite (Natal, Brazil) directed the UB offense with 56 assist, and she also had 10 digs.
Junior Taylor McBeth (Langley, B.C., Canada) led the Bridgeport defense with a total of 23 digs.
NYIT's Shelby Cable led all players in the match with 24 kills.
